For new homeowners, understanding and keeping restroom pipes can save both money and time by stopping costly problems down the line. Here are some necessary restroom pipes ideas to aid you keep whatever running efficiently.
Plan For Cold Weather
Secure your pipes from cold throughout cold weather by protecting pipelines in unheated locations like cellars, attics, and garages. During severe chilly, allow cold water drip from taps offered by exposed pipelines to assist stop cold.
Set Up Normal Maintenance
Take into consideration organizing yearly examinations with a certified plumber. They can identify concerns that you may miss out on, such as concealed leakages or damage on pipes and components. Normal upkeep aids extend the life of your plumbing system and can prevent emergencies.
Familiarize Yourself with the Main Shut-Off Valve
Knowing where the main water shut-off shutoff lies in your house is crucial. This permits you to promptly switch off the water in case of significant leaks or during plumbing emergency situations, preventing substantial water damage.
Regularly Examine for Leaks
Tiny leakages can bring about huge problems. Routinely check under sinks, around commodes, and near plumbing fixtures for any type of indicators of leaks. Look for moisture, small drips, or corrosion. Catching and repairing leakages early can protect against much more serious damage and conserve water.
Keep Your Water Heater
Ensure your hot water heater is readied to a suitable temperature level (generally around 120 degrees Fahrenheit) to avoid hot and lower power use. Flush the tank annually to get rid of sediment buildup, which can lower the efficiency and life expectancy of your heater.
Upgrade Your Fixtures
If your home has older components, consider upgrading to extra efficient designs. Modern bathrooms, showerheads, and taps are developed to utilize less water while providing good stress, which can considerably minimize your water costs and ecological impact.
Be Cautious with Do It Yourself Pipes Services
While it's alluring to deal with all home repairs by yourself, beware with plumbing. Some problems could require professional know-how, especially if they entail main water lines or drain repairs. Working with a professional can sometimes be extra cost-efficient than DIY, particularly if it prevents more damage.
Do Not Neglect Slow Drains
If your sink or tub is draining pipes gradually, it's frequently an indication of a blockage developing. Resolving this early can avoid a total obstruction. Use a plunger or a plumbing's snake to clear out particles. Prevent utilizing chemical drain cleansers as they can harm your pipes over time.
Know What Not to Flush
Commodes are not waste disposal unit. Prevent flushing anything apart from bathroom tissue and human waste. Items like wipes, womanly hygiene products, and cotton bud should be taken care of in the trash to prevent clogs and drain back-ups.
Set Up Strainers in Drains
Area filters in your sink and bath tub drains to capture hair and various other debris prior to they enter your pipes system. Cleansing the filters regularly will help protect against accumulation and keep water moving freely.
Conclusion
Comprehending and keeping your home's washroom pipes can stop lots of typical issues. By following these important suggestions, you can guarantee your restroom remains functional and efficient, conserving you money and time in the future.

Home Plumbing Maintenance Tips
Here are some basic yet essential home plumbing tips to keep your plumbing in its tip-top shape:
Be Cautious During Renovations
When renovating your home, be mindful of the location of pipes to avoid accidentally damaging them. Plan your renovations carefully and, if unsure, consult a professional plumber to help identify potential hazards.
Avoid Flushing Trash Or Wipes Down Drains
Flushing items like wipes, sanitary products, or paper towels down the toilet can lead to clogs and damage to your plumbing system. Dispose of these items properly in the trash.
Know The Location Of The Water Mains Cut-Off
In case of a plumbing emergency, such as a burst pipe, knowing the location of the water mains cut-off valve can help minimise damage by quickly shutting off the water supply to your home.
Avoid Chemical Drain Cleaners
Chemical drain cleaners can damage pipes and harm the environment. Instead, use natural alternatives like a mixture of baking soda and vinegar or get help from a qualified plumber for stubborn clogs.
Check Seals And Connections Regularly
Inspect seals and connections around sinks, toilets, and appliances for signs of leaks or damage. Address any issues promptly to prevent water damage and mould growth.
